At Buckingham Palace, visitors and royal enthusiasts gathered on Monday to witness gun salutes across London, commemorating the anniversary of King Charles III’s coronation. The ceremonial gun salutes included a 41-gun salute in Green Park and a 62-shot salute from Tower Wharf, marking the royal couple’s coronation at Westminster Abbey on May 6, 2023. The event celebrated King Charles III and Queen Camilla’s ascent to the throne after the passing of Queen Elizabeth II in September 2022. Despite rainy weather, spectators watched as the King’s Troop Royal Horse Artillery fired off the salutes accompanied by music from the Band of the Irish Guards.

The past year since King Charles III’s coronation has been marked by his battle with cancer, which has allowed him to connect with the British people in a more personal way. Visitors like Rohan Wadke praised the King for his openness in sharing his health struggles with the public, breaking through taboos surrounding illness and treatment. His recent public appearance at a cancer-care center, where he interacted with patients undergoing chemotherapy, showcased his empathy and solidarity with those battling similar health challenges. Despite facing his own treatments, King Charles III has continued with his royal duties and engagements, further endearing himself to the public.
